一般描述

柠檬苦素也称为柑橘柠檬苦素和吴茱萸内酯(evodin),是存在于柑橘籽中的高浓度植物次生代谢产物。[1]属于柠檬苦素类衍生物。[2]
柠檬苦素可用于柑橘制品中柠檬苦素的定量测定。也可用于其他试验作为对照、标准品或竞品,或用于柠檬苦素的生理学、代谢和生物合成研究。

应用

柠檬苦素已用于:
  • 处理人外周血单个核细胞(PBMC),检测其对人免疫缺陷型病毒(HIV)复制的影响[3]
  • 研究柠檬苦素作为抗骨质疏松剂,对MC3T3-E1细胞和去卵巢(OVX)大鼠模型中成骨细胞生成活性的影响[4]
  • 作为高效液相色谱(HPLC)体系的参考标准品[5]

生化/生理作用

柠檬苦素是一种三萜类糖苷配基,是柑橘类水果的苦味成分。它对几种癌细胞系具有抗增殖、凋亡的活性,并抑制由乙氧基甲烷诱导的大鼠结肠癌。它还可以通过抑制HIV-1蛋白酶的活性来抑制培养的单核细胞、巨噬细胞和单核细胞中的HIV-1复制。
柠檬苦素通过下调信号转导和转录活化因子3/microRNA-214(STAT3/miR-214)信号通路,在溃疡性结肠炎(UC)中发挥抗炎作用。[6]它可作为抗癌剂,在体外研究中参与下调无翅基因相关整合位点(Wnt)信号通路组分。[2]
